XGS loopback doubt

Good morning.


I have a problem in identifying which server makes requests to another when the requests arrive to a loopback to access internal servers when pointing to their public ip's.



Example:

server with ip 192.168.1.20 resolves DNS that points to the public 90.90.90.90.90 that corresponds to the server with ip 192.168.1.30, with the configured loopback access correctly.

The problem I have is that the request that arrives from the server 192.168.1.20 is identified with a point to point that I have configured with the ip 192.168.20.1, which is the ip of the interface of the point to point in the XG.

Then, all the requests that arrive to the server 192.168.1.30 are identified to me with the ip 192.168.20.1 of the point to point.

Testing I have seen that if I check the option “Override source translation (SNAT) for specific outbound interfaces” in the loopback it identifies me with the ip that I indicate in the “translated source”, here I have another problem since all the servers that make requests to the ip 192.168.1.30 now identify themselves with the ip that I mark in the section “Override source translation (SNAT) for specific outbound interfaces” (192.168.1.100).


Is there any way to make that the requests that arrive to the server 192.168.1.30 are identified with the ip of the server that makes the request and not with what is indicated in the loopback?
